Technical Program Manager, Data Center Capacity Planning
A problem isn’t truly solved until it’s solved for all. That’s why Googlers build products that help create opportunities for everyone, whether down the street or across the globe. As a Technical Program Manager at Google, you’ll use your technical expertise to lead complex, multi-disciplinary projects from start to finish. You’ll work with stakeholders to plan requirements, identify risks, manage project schedules, and communicate clearly with cross-functional partners across the company. You're equally comfortable explaining your team's analyses and recommendations to executives as you are discussing the technical tradeoffs in product development with engineers.
Responsibilities
- Understand space and power management for data center environments.
- Review and thoroughly understand Google's Network Architecture Standards.
- Develop reporting and metrics related to data center infrastructure capacity planning.
- Work closely with Google operations and engineering teams.
- Create high-level project plans that identify resource needs and critical path.
Minimum qualifications:
- Bachelor's degree in a technical field, or equivalent practical experience.
- 2 years of experience in program management.
- Experience in Capacity Planning.
- Experience in mechanical and electrical engineering.
Preferred qualifications:
- Experience working on evaluating and designing data center infrastructure.
- Experience in AutoCAD Drafting.
- Ability to have a data-driven investigative approach to solve complex challenges.
- Excellent organizational, multitasking and prioritization skills.
- Excellent written and verbal communication skills.
